This role involves sample homogenization, extraction, and extract cleanup. Performing routine laboratory tasks in support of all analytical chemists including operation of rotovaps, soxhlets, manifolds and other laboratory equipment; solvent rinsing glassware, preparing reagents and packing chromatographic columns. Recording accurate and complete routine data on work-up sheets to provide a complete legal history of the samples. The successful candidate will become proficient within one or more of the lab groups – Sample Prep, Extraction, Cleanup, LC and Technical Group. This role also includes training and mentoring of peers in methods and standard operating procedures, and applying method-approved additional extract cleanup steps as required.
